Output 2328141019d598f74a3550e157c38ebc23cea1ea9e05f1d9d40e2665bc161517:0

value
146692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a58214a5c26221c78179802bd5b7b342d0d8015 OP_EQUALVERIFY OP_CHECKSIG
address
16KVmWWTLgHWUD15gbDpAwFLKLxBcC2RVN
transaction
2328141019d598f74a3550e157c38ebc23cea1ea9e05f1d9d40e2665bc161517
confirmations
295156
spent
true